About

The Mazana River offers exciting whitewater paddling with Class I-III rapids through the beautiful Laurentides wilderness. This technically challenging route features 7 rapids with only 2 portages required, making it accessible to intermediate and advanced canoeists seeking adventure. The river flows through pristine boreal forests with opportunities to spot wildlife including moose, deer, and various bird species. Spring and early summer provide the best water levels for navigating the more technical sections, while the remote setting offers true wilderness camping experiences for multi-day expeditions.
